82 X = n x points of agreement Notes: X = the total of the scores n = number of the respondents who answer certain statement Mn = Σ� N Notes: Σ� = The total of all of the scores The countable technique proposed above provides the formulation for a conventional way, which is by using manual count. Furthermore, in responsible to the close-ended questionnaire, the percentage is utilized to describe the data and summarize the data. Furthermore, the use of Likert Scale analysis was utilized in both in planning and preliminary field testing. In planning, there were seven groups of statements in the questionnaires, as the representations of the contents in seven units. Moreover, each group of statements has their own total mean score criteria. The following table represents the list of the total mean score criteria. Table 3.11.
